Based on the 2012 memoir by Chris Kyle, the film was directed by Clint Eastwood and stars Bradley Cooper. It follows the life of the deadliest marksman in U.S. military history. Movie Overview Plot Summary
: The story tracks Chris Kyle from his days as a Texas rodeo rider to his four tours of duty as a Navy SEAL sniper in the Iraq War. While he earns the nickname "Legend" for his pinpoint accuracy and the lives he saves on the battlefield, the film also explores the heavy psychological toll the war takes on his family life and mental health.
